gauge cluster wire colors?
 
gauge cluster wiring ?

what colors are the temp gauge wires ?

what color wires are the fuel gauge ?

Cliff8928 12-18-2007 01:26 AM

Aside from the turn signal indicators, high-beam indicator, and service engine light everything is transmitted via the Class 2 serial data bus.

Cliff8928 12-18-2007 12:11 PM

That means it's serial data sent over a single (usually purple) wire. That includes all the information for the tach, temperature, fuel level, vehicle speed, and all the other warning lights.

CharleyO99Alero 12-18-2007 06:07 PM

***

In other words, no wire to splice into. ;)
